The only cartoon that sounds familar to that would be G GUNDAM, an anime where there was a guy called Domon Kashu who would go inside the gundam and had this black stuff stick to him and whenever he moved or did something the gundam would do the same, and yeah they were huge and they did fight in stadiums and it was like a sport too, different countries had there own gundam and fighters, haha thats the best I say that sound familiar to what your talking about haha

List of 1990 robot related show



1990s



* Androids 16-20 (Gero), Cell, Super 17 and many others, Dragonball series.

* Sgt. Eve Edison, robot police officer in Mann & Machine (1992)

* Alpha from the TV series The Flash, a government constructed female android, gynoid, assassin, that develops a conscience and determines that killing is wrong and wishes to be free from government control. (1990 - 1991)

* Beta from the TV series The Flash, government built android assassin reprogrammed to find Alpha.

* The Bots Master, a cartoon series that was featured on the Fox network about a genius boy called Ziv "ZZ" Zulander who controls many robots. (1993)

* Alpha 5 from Mighty Morphin Power Rangers (1993–1996) to Power Rangers: Turbo

* Machine Empire from Power Rangers

* Battle Borgs from Mighty Morphin Alien Rangers (1995)

* Alpha 6 from Power Rangers: Turbo to Power Rangers: Lost Galaxy and Power Rangers: Operation Overdrive

* 790, the sarcastic and perverse bodyless robot head of Lexx

* Blue Senturion, robotic Intergalactic Police Officer from Power Rangers: Turbo to Power Rangers in Space

* Buffybot, April and Ted in the series Buffy the Vampire Slayer (1997)

* Bender the robot, as well as Flexo, Santa-Bot and Kwanzaa-Bot, and other assorted robots including the Epsilon Rho Rho fraternity robots, in the animated series Futurama (1999)

* Foot Soldiers from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les

* Psycho Rangers from Power Rangers

* Quantrons from Power Rangers in Space

* Robot Devil, the demonic ruler of Robot Hell in the animated series Futurama (1999)

* The marionettes from the anime series Saber Marionette R (1995), Saber Marionette J (1997), Saber Marionette J Again (1998), and Saber Marionette J to X (1999)

* Rusty, the boy robot of the animated series Big Guy and Rusty the Boy Robot

* Andromon and Guardromon, in the Digimon anime series

* Satan's Robot, a meta-fictional robot in The Adventures of Captain Proton, a holodeck program from Star Trek: Voyager

* Zords, giant fighting machines from all seasons of Power Rangers series

* Ian Favre, CPB officer in Total Recall 2070

* Multi (HMX-12), Serio (HMX-13) are experimental humanoid maid robots from ToHeart anime

* Zero the service robot in Earth 2 (TV series)

* Beetleborg AVs (Attack Vehicles) and Gargantis the Attack Mobile Carrier in Big Bad Beetleborgs.

* Beetleborg BVs (Battle Vehicles) in Beetleborgs Metallix.

* Roboborg and Boron in Beetleborgs Metallix.

* VR Troopertron in the second season of VR Troopers.

* Ken in The Tomorrow Man (1996), sent into the past to save its Inventor and prevent a missile disaster.
